Abstract

The densities of the top and the bottom phases in some aqueous cetyltrimethylammonium bromide (CTAB)/sodium dodecyl sulfonate (AS) two‐phase systems have been measured at 318.15 K. Some homogeneous solutions near the phase boundaries of aqueous two‐phase regions were measured also. The salt effects on densities of aqueous two‐phase systems (ATPSs) were studied. Two kinds of inorganic salt, KCl and NaBr, were taken into consideration. The results indicate that ATPSs formed by CTAB/AS/H2O mixtures cannot be treated as three‐component systems.
